Redirect Notice
 The previous page is sending you to https://sora.my.id/product/1005003026546882/shenyan-original-a1466-trackpad-for-macbook-air-13-3-touchpad-cable-593-1604-b-md760-2013-2015-year-mjve2-mqd32-emc26322925.

 If you do not want to visit that page, you can return to the previous page.